Position: Manheim Mobile Vehicle Condition Inspector, Atlantic City, NJ

Mobile Vehicle Condition Inspector – Manheim Mobile Inspector II

Location/Remote: Flexible work option; must live in the specified city, state, or region.
Travel: Required.
Work Shift: Day.
Compensation: Hourly base pay $18.22 – $27.36/hour; may be eligible for additional commission or incentive programs.

Job Overview

The Mobile Inspector functions as a key member of the Manheim Mobile Inspections team, conducting on‑site vehicle condition inspections for dealer clients within an assigned territory. The role requires accurate, detailed, and timely documentation of vehicle condition, building strong dealer relationships, and driving participation in Manheim’s mobile inspection services.

Responsibilities
  • Vehicle Inspection & Documentation:
    Conduct thorough inspections following Manheim standards; document exterior, interior, mechanical, and VIN information.
  • Client Engagement & Territory Management:
    Build trust with dealer clients, educate them on service value, and proactively increase inspection volume.
  • Reporting, Tools &

    Collaboration:

    Submit daily activity and production reports; use  for tracking; collaborate with Wholesale Specialists and other teams.
  • Safety, Compliance & Standards:
    Maintain production expectations, follow safety procedures, participate in Safety Excellence initiatives, and comply with inspection standards.
Qualifications

Entry Level – Mobile Inspector – Level 1

  • Minimum High School Diploma or GED.
  • 0–1 year of automotive‑related experience preferred; basic automotive knowledge preferred.
  • Valid driver’s license with a safe driving record.
  • Ability to meet physical and mental demands within required time frames.

Intermediate – Mobile Inspector – Level 2

  • High School Diploma or GED plus 3+ years of experience in a related field; alternative combinations accepted.
  • 1–2 years of automotive‑related experience preferred.
  • Valid driver’s license with a safe driving record.
  • Ability to meet physical and mental demands within required time frames.

Senior – Mobile Inspector – Senior Level

  • High School Diploma/GED plus 5 years of experience in a related field; alternative combinations accepted.
  • Strong automotive knowledge (body and mechanical) required; 2–3 years of automotive‑related experience strongly preferred.
  • Prior vehicle inspection experience required.
  • Valid driver’s license with a safe driving record.
  • Ability to meet physical and mental demands within required time frames.
